Joining the Amazon Associates Program is relatively straightforward, but there are key prerequisites and a strict 180-day hurdle you must clear to secure your approval.
Amazon requires you to link from a legitimate, content-rich platform. This could be:
This is the most critical rule for new affiliates: You must generate at least three qualified sales within the first 180 days.
If you fail to meet this quota, Amazon will close your account, and you will have to reapply. This rule ensures that only active publishers remain in the program.
Once approved, the easiest way to generate links is using the Amazon SiteStripe. This is a toolbar that appears at the very top of your browser any time you are logged into your Associates account and browsing Amazon.

While Amazon is an excellent starting point, it's essential to understand its structural limitations compared to other affiliate models.
| Feature | Pros (The Advantages) | Cons (The Drawbacks) |
|---|---|---|
| Monetization | High volume of sales due to consumer trust. | Low Commission Rates: Rates range from 1% (Health/Gifts) to 4.5% (Digital Music/Luxury Beauty) and 3% (Appliances). |
| Program Structure | Easy UI, comprehensive reporting dashboard. | Short Cookie Duration: Just 24 hours (compared to 30, 60, or 90 days for other programs). |
| Product Selection | Millions of products available in every niche. | Commission Rate Volatility: Amazon periodically changes category commission rates without much notice. |
| Compliance | Simple, reliable payment processing. | Strict Rules: Misusing links (e.g., using them in email marketing) or offering incentives/rebates will result in termination. |
| International | Easy linking to international Amazon stores (using OneLink). | Requires separate accounts for each major Amazon marketplace (US, UK, CA, DE, etc.). |
Deciding where to focus your affiliate efforts often comes down to a strategy choice between high volume and high value.
Amazon is a volume game. You generate high conversion rates on low-to-mid priced items, banking on the consumer’s tendency to buy multiple products.
In contrast, high-ticket programs (like linking to enterprise software, online courses, or managed web hosting) often offer drastically higher payouts but have lower conversion rates.
The Hybrid Approach (Common Scenario): Many successful affiliates use a hybrid model. They use Amazon links for essential physical goods (e.g., the microphones and lighting gear a podcaster needs) and use high-ticket affiliate programs for the core service (e.g., the podcast hosting service).
